M file matlab pdf report

It can be run both under interactive sessions and as a batch job. This tutorial gives you aggressively a gentle introduction of matlab programming language. Im working on my matlab code in a number of different locations, and it would really help if i could make the code aware of its location on the computer. Variables in a script file are global and will change the value of variables of the same name in the environment of the current matlab session. The vss matlab cosimulation block can be dependent on an mfile or a matlab command line. Objects that can be added to a dom document include dom objects and many builtin matlab objects, such as strings, character arrays, and cell arrays. Within that le are matlab commands as if you had typed them in at the command prompt within the command window. How can i run a report generator file from the command window. Follow 390 views last 30 days zina ben on 14 jan 2012. A brief introduction to matlab stanford university. If you dont want to run the whole mfile, you can just copy the part of the mfile that you want to run and paste it at the matlab prompt.

Mfiles is the only intelligent information management platform that organizes content based on what it is, not where its stored. The vss matlab block allows the user to define the parameters of the mfile, and the output signals to be monitored in vss. Report content, specified as report api reporter objects and any object that can be added to a dom document. Before you generate a report, you can set options to control aspects of report generation processing such as the output file format pdf, html, or microsoft. How may i do thisor is there any another solution for this 0 comments. Well now you can go to pdf directly, and get a higher quality document than you would by going through word and then to pdf. A matlab file of a report setup file is useful for various purposes, including generating reports and modifying report setup files programmatically. If that is the case, you must download the complete matlab folder onto the hard drive from the server. Is it possible to add a matlab figure to a specific page of the existing pdf. An introduction to using matlab department of engineering. Sir, i need to generate a pdf file of my report using matlab. For example, the prefix for the third image in the second chapter of the report is figure 2. How to export data from simulink to matlab and how to work with time series structure duration.

The location of the html subfolder is relative to the location of file. There are two types of m files, scripts and functions. Programmatically generating report generator matlab answers. Question is how to paste all these images in a word document using matlab.

The mfiles are not turnkey programs and are not supported by their creator or by usgs. Generate view of matlab file in specified format matlab. In these files, you write series of commands, which you want to execute. In these files, you write series of commands, which you want to execute together. Matlab project report matlab project report acts as a communication medium of your project. Correct way to save any file in matlab then we can call the file name in command window that work properly. Generating a pdf file using matlab matlab answers matlab. Programmatically generating report generator matlab. Common reasons to publish code are to share the documents with others for teaching or demonstration, or to generate readable, external documentation of your code. Publishing mfiles in matlab loyola university maryland.

Introduction to matlab for beginners createsaveedit. These figures and company logo along with some text should appear in the report. Matlab features a family of addon applicationspecific solutions called toolboxes. A open name returns a structure if name is a matfile, or it returns a figure handle if name is a figure. Publishing mfiles in matlab lisa oberbroeckling may 2, 20 contents 1 introduction 2.

Run a project custom task and publish report matlab. For increased flexibility and options, use the load function to open matfiles, and the openfig function to open figures. I go to professional adobe reader and export the pages of the pdf document either by filesave as or by advancedexport. In fact, many report generator applications use a matlab script or program to interact with a user, generate data in the matlab workspace, and as a final step, generate a report from the workspace data. A script le is just an ascii american standard code. Creating and editing mfiles with the editor debugger. One downside to matlab functions in mfiles is the proliferation of files resulting from having each function in. Very important to most users of matlab, toolboxes allow you to learn and apply specialized technology. A script file consists of a sequence of normal matlab statements. Here we show, on the pc, how to publish your script to pdf either directly if that option works, or indirectly by first saving the work as html format, then use your own browser to print to pdf. I am no expert but could not find a way to read a pdf file to matlab. The octave commands are evaluated in a separate context and any figures created while executing the script file are included in the report. Printable documentation pdf versions of the documentation suitable for printing.

Pdf editor smart enough to know activex you could control it from matlab to automatically find a text string and change or delete it. Note that on some campus machines matlab is listed as an optional software under the applications folder. To see the report file and add it to your project, switch to the all files view. Introduction to matlab for engineering students northwestern. Captioned image reporter matlab mathworks deutschland. The matlab mfiles provide partial documentation of the techniques used to create the plots in this report. You can use the matlab editor or any other text editor to create your.

For example, if you create a function openlog, then the open function calls openlog to process any files with the. An image in a numbered chapter has a caption text prefix of the form figure n. A script file contains multiple sequential lines of matlab commands and function calls. Generate matlab code from report setup file matlab. If you wish to store your mfiles in another directory youll have to add that directory to the path. Within that le are matlab commands as if you had typed them in at the command. I know append can be used to add figure to existing pdf file but the problem is every time i mess up with the sequence of figures i have to redo all the figures in one pdf again. Style sheet or templates for the selected output file format, to control the layout of the report. Userdefined functions in matlab jake blanchard university of wisconsin madison. You can put comments and should, especially for long les to. You can even connect to existing network folders and systems to make them more intelligent with builtin ai to automatically categorize and protect information. How to create reports containing text and figures with matlab.

In matlab r2009b you can now publish your matlab code directly to a pdffile. About the tutorial matlab is a programming language developed by mathworks. You can view the code for this custom task in the file billofmaterials. An mfile, or script file, is a simple text file where you can place matlab commands. So if you generate multiple reports in a loop while keeping the output report name same, the generated report will be overridden in every loop iteration and hence you. Find location of current mfile in matlab stack overflow.

In the report explorer menu bar, click file generate matlab file. People talk here a bout text, but pdf is usually a series of pics. The graphs show that the data generated in matlab agrees one for one with that generated in vss. Publishing mfiles in matlab lisa oberbroeckling january 27, 2012 contents 1 introduction 2. It started out as a matrix programming language where linear algebra programming was simple. When the file is run, matlab reads the commands and executes them exactly as it would if you had typed each command sequentially at the matlab prompt. The matlab report generator does not seem to be the right product as it appears that i have to break up my script into little pieces and embed them in the report template. From the code it seems that the output report name is always kept the same. Matlab also allows you to write series of commands into a file and execute the file as complete unit, like writing a function and calling it.

As we mentioned earlier, the following tutorial lessons are designed to get. A matlab script is a file containing a list of matlab commands. Screencast on publishing mfiles to html format and how to create sections in the output. There are several di erent ways you can publish your m les to html les using matlab. You can run a script by typing its name at the command line. Learn how to create a new matlab script, also known as a.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Toolboxes are comprehensive collections of matlab functions m files that extend the matlab environment to solve particular classes of problems. A script le is just an ascii american standard code for information interchange, i. Matlab project report is the final outcome of your complete efforts and hard work you have given on your project. You can do this by hunting under the file pulldown menu.

200 258 845 629 970 1457 297 260 89 884 1530 46 1293 908 311 1420 1379 510 1022 1064 733 1602 1254 806 211 2 552 161 446 46 118 610 951 274 88 762 436 1488 536 945 36